Nawab Khan And Others vs State Of U P And Another

High Court Of Judicature at Allahabad|29 May, 2019
|

JUDGMENT / ORDER

Court No. - 69
Case :- CRIMINAL REVISION No. - 2151 of 2019 Revisionist :- Nawab Khan And 7 Others Opposite Party :- State Of U.P. And Another Counsel for Revisionist :- Manvendra Singh Counsel for Opposite Party :- G.A.
Hon'ble Vivek Kumar Singh,J.
Heard learned counsel for the revisionists and Sri Abhinav Prasad, learned A.G.A. for the State.
Present revision has been filed for setting aside the order dated 20.04.2019 passed by Additional Chief Judicial Magistrate, Sadabad, Hathras in Case No. 1293 of 2017 (State Vs. Nawab Khan and others) arising out of Case Crime No.
501 of 2017, under sections 498A, 323, 325, 504, 506 IPC & 3/4 Dowry Prohibition Act, Police Station Kotwali, District Hathras, whereby discharge application filed by the revisionists has been rejected.
Learned counsel for the revisionists contends that the discharge application filed by the revisionists has been illegally rejected. Learned counsel further contends that the revisionists are on bail.
After hearing the learned counsel for the revisionist, learned A.G.A. and after perusing the order impugned as well averments made in the present revision, this Court is of the opinion, that learned counsel for the revisionist could not point out any legal infirmity in the order impugned which may warrant any interference by this Court in exercise of revisional jurisdiction.
Accordingly, the prayer for setting aside the order impugned is refused.
However, the present revision is disposed of with the direction to Additional Chief Judicial Magistrate, Sadabad, Hathras to consider and conclude the Case No. 1293 of 2017 (State Vs. Nawab Khan and others) arising out of Case Crime No. 501 of 2017, under sections 498A, 323, 325, 504, 506 IPC & 3/4 Dowry Prohibition Act, Police Station Kotwali, District Hathras, as expeditiously as possible in accordance with law, preferably within a period of six months from the date of production of a certified copy of this order, after hearing the concerned parties without granting unnecessary adjournment to either of the parties, in case the proceedings of the aforesaid case is not stayed by any Court.
Order Date :- 29.5.2019 Arti
